Adobe To Acquire TubeMogul For $540 Million, Strengthen Video Ad Offerings

Published: November 11, 2016

Adobe announced that it has entered a definitive agreement to acquire TubeMogul, a video advertising solution provider, for approximately $540 million. The company states that the acquisition will create an end-to-end advertising and data management solution for video content.

The TubeMogul platform enables brands and agencies to plan and buy video advertising across desktops, mobile, streaming devices and TVs. The acquisition aims to simplify the task of digital advertising via video content by providing users first-party data and measurement tools from Adobe Audience Manager and Adobe Analytics.

Both companies will continue to operate as separate entities until the deal closes. TubeMogul CEO Brett Wilson will continue to lead the TubeMogul team as part of Adobe’s Digital Marketing business.

“Adobe and TubeMogul share a similar culture and vision for the future of advertising,” said Wilson in a statement. “The combination of Adobe Marketing Cloud with TubeMogul’s software creates a uniquely comprehensive platform that will help marketers always know what’s working — and act on it.”

Adobe’s EVP and GM of Digital Marketing Brand Brad Rencher also said that “with the acquisition of TubeMogul, Adobe will give customers a ‘one-stop shop’ for video advertising, providing even more strategic value for Adobe Marketing Cloud customers.”

The acquisition is expected to close during the first quarter of Adobe’s 2017 fiscal year.
